Spectral functions from the real-time functional renormalization group

Published 9 Sep 2020 in hep-ph, hep-th, and nucl-th | (2009.04194v1)

Abstract: We employ the functional renormalization group approach formulated on the Schwinger-Keldysh contour to calculate real-time correlation functions in scalar field theories. We provide a detailed description of the formalism, discuss suitable truncation schemes for real-time calculations as well as the numerical procedure to self-consistently solve the flow equations for the spectral function. Subsequently, we discuss the relations to other perturbative and non-perturbative approaches to calculate spectral functions, and present a detailed comparison and benchmark in $d=0+1$ dimensions.
